  1. Signs you need Computer Repairs in Adelaide So, your laptop is behaving weirdly? Is it emitting strange sounds? So are there a few popups that show your computer is infected? Therefore, it's a sign that malware has affected your computer. A few signs help you determine if your system has been affected by a worm, virus, spyware or Trojan.
